A fertile place in the desert is called an oasis. An oasis is a small area in the desert where water is available, making it possible for plants to grow and for people and animals to live. The water in an oasis can come from underground sources or from rare rainfalls that collect in depressions in the desert. Oases are crucial for life in the desert, providing a habitat for various plants and animals, and serving as a resting point for travelers.
